Mad Mike Whiddett is a New Zealand drifting icon, a driver who treats the track like a canvas and drift cars like weapons. Rising from motocross roots, he carved his name into motorsport through fearless speed, precision chaos, and a driving style that looks more like controlled fury than simple racing. When Mad Mike gets behind the wheel, it’s not just drifting it’s a show of raw skill and pure adrenaline.His legendary rotary powered machines like MADBUL and RADBUL are more than cars; they’re roaring, flame-spitting beasts crafted to unleash maximum spectacle. Each run is a cloud of smoke, a scream of high RPM, and a perfect slide through corners most drivers fear. Traveling the world, Mad Mike doesn’t just race he inspires, pushing the limits of what a drift car can be and turning every event into something unforgettable.
